HAMILTON — A Butler County grand jury has indicted a Hamilton man on two counts of aggravated arson stemming from an incident early last month.
Neal Taggart, 46, of the 500 block of Ludlow Street, was arrested by Hamilton police during the early morning hours of Sept. 1 and charged with aggravated arson and domestic violence. According to police, Taggart set fire to a Ludlow Street residence, which was occupied by family. Taggart allegedly pulled a knife on a relative and told them to leave, according to police.
Taggart was indicted Wednesday, Sept. 30, on the arson charges only. The domestic violence charge has been dismissed.
Taggart is being held on $25,000 bond in the Butler County Jail.
